> 2011/06/03 18:16, Marc Cousin wrote:
> > Hi, we're translating the ecpg.xml from scratch in french, as it seems
> > to have moved a lot with 9.0 and 9.1.
> >
> > I'm having trouble with this:
> >
> > 3948<term><literal>desc_next</></term>
> > 3949<listitem>
> > 3950<para>
> > 3951 If the query returns more than one records, multiple linked
> > SQLDA structures
> > 3952 are returned, the first record is stored in the SQLDA
> > returned in the
> > 3953</para>
> > 3954</listitem>
> >
> > Seems to me there are some words missing, but maybe it's a continuation
> > to the next paragraph. Anyway I don't want to guess what should be
> > there, so if anyone can explain this to me :)
>
> This problem has been living since 9.0 or before.
>
> I think it should be rewritten as following:
> ---------------------------------------------------------
> If the query returns more than one records, multiple linked
> SQLDA structures are returned, and <literal>desc_next</>
> holds a pointer to the next element (record) in the list.
> ---------------------------------------------------------

Fixed.
